UGC Guidelines for BA Distance Admissions in 2026
There are some UGC guidelines for BA Distance admissions that students should know before they are willing to get into a BA Distance course.
- Check Recognition / HEI’s Status
Verify that the institution is recognised by UGC / DEB to offer distance/online programmes. Also, confirm that the specific BA programme is in the current list of approved programmes. Some HEIs may have been put into a “no admission” category (i.e. barred from admitting new students in certain ODL/online programmes). Students should not enrol in those.
- Minimum Qualification
For BA distance admission, the minimum eligibility is passing Class 12 (12th standard / Senior Secondary) or equivalent.
- Use of DEB‑ID (Student Registration ID)
From the new session onward, students enrolling in any ODL or online programme must create a DEB‑ID through the UGC / DEB portal, linked with their Academic Bank of Credit (ABC ID). Without DEB‑ID, admission may not be valid. The DEB‑ID is a unique student identifier for all future distance/online learning.
- Admission Deadline
UGC sets deadlines for admission and requires institutions to upload admission data (via DEB / Web Portal) by stipulated dates.
- Learner Support
Students who are enrolled in ODL or online courses in a UGC-recognised HEI can switch their learning modes within the same institute. Students from India and abroad are eligible to get admitted to any UGC-approved HEI offering online courses.
- Activities within the Territorial Jurisdiction
Students need to confirm that the activities related to the HEI’s ODL courses, which include admissions, counselling, contact programmes and examinations, are conducted only within the HEI’s designated territorial jurisdiction.
University Type | Territorial Jurisdiction |
Central University | Allotted to HEI as specified in its act. |
State University | Assigned to HEI under its Act and limited to the territory of the state in which it is located. |
Private University | Allotted to HEI under a State Act, limited to the territory of the state in which it is located. Can offer Programmes only through the headquarters (HQ) and recognised off-campus centres. Programmes cannot be Programmes via Learner Support Centres (LSC). |
Deemed to be University | Programmes are to be conducted within headquarters or from off-campus centres approved by the Government of India |

- Prohibited Programmes
UGC has a list of programmes prohibited from being offered in distance/online mode (for quality, practical, or regulatory reasons). These include engineering, medical, pharmacy, law, agriculture, visual arts, hotel management, etc. In detail, the medical fields and allied health domains, such as Physiotherapy, Occupational Therapy, Para-medical disciplines, Pharmacy, Nursing, and Dental studies, Professional and applied sciences like Architecture, Law, Agriculture, Horticulture, Hotel Management, Catering Technology, Culinary Sciences, and Aircraft Maintenance and Specialised areas including Visual Arts, Sports, and Aviation.
- Franchise Mode
UGC prohibits universities from delegating the running of ODL/online courses to franchisees or external agents. The institution must itself manage admissions, lectures, evaluation, and student support.
